RenderJS是UniApp框架中的一个重要组件,它允许开发者在UniApp项目中使用原生的JavaScript来直接操作DOM,实现更加精细化的页面渲染和控制。RenderJS提供了丰富的API,使得开发者可以在UniApp项目中实现更加复杂、动态的交互效果。 二、RenderJS的使用场景 复杂动画效果:RenderJS可以用于实现复杂的页面动画效果,如渐变、缩放、旋...
uniapp 是一个使用 Vue.js 开发所有前端应用的框架,它支持编译到iOS、Android、以及各种小程序(微信/支付宝/百度/字节跳动/QQ/京东)以及Web平台。 renderjs 是uniapp 中的一个特性,它允许在视图层(webview)中直接运行 JavaScript 代码,从而提高性能,减少通信开销。这是因为传统的 Vue.js 渲染逻辑在 JavaScriptCore...
在renderjs的script中,是无法获取到uni中script--data中的数据的,所以要通过一定的方式去传输 在renderjs中,调用方法时也可以通过this.$ownerInstance.callMethod('函数名', 数据)向uni的script发送 <template><viewclass="demo"><!-- info随便写,但是要与chang后面的一致,text是renderjsmodule名称 --><!--data是...
由于用了renderjs已经放弃了小程序端,在使用图表多应用下,也是唯一办法,原本使用uCharts,但是图表样式无法完全配合,只能另觅方法。希望F2能完整移植到uni-app。看看以后有没有办法吧,使用renderjs也是一个灵活的办法。
<!-- text是renderjsmodule名称 --> <view> {{data}}</view> 按钮2 按钮1 </view> </template> <!-- 普通的script标签 --> export default { data(){ return { data: "hello", } }, methods:{ } } <!-- renderjs的script标签 --> export default { methods:{ onClick1(event, ...
一、renderjs使用 renderjs是一个运行在视图层的js。它只支持app-vue和h5。 renderjs的主要作用有2个: 1.大幅降低逻辑层和视图层的通讯损耗,提供高性能视图交互能力 2.在视图层操作dom,运行for web的js库 使用时的注意事项 1.目前仅支持内联使用。 2.不
uniapp中使用renderjs的一些细节 Fetch 使用renderjs要解决的问题 现在我们约定原先的script标签我们命名为appScript, 新增一个script标签我们命名为renderScript 1.怎么把appScript中的数据传给renderScript(或者不恰当的称为在appScript中执行renderScript的方法)
一、renderjs使用 renderjs是一个运行在视图层的js。它只支持app-vue和h5。 renderjs的主要作用有2个: 1.大幅降低逻辑层和视图层的通讯损耗,提供高性能视图交互能力 2.在视图层操作dom,运行for web的js库 使用时的注意事项 1.目前仅支持内联使用。
id="renderjs-view" style="padding-bottom: 100rpx;" :msg="msg" :change:msg="render.receiveMsg" class="renderjs" @click="render.emitData" /> app-view </view> </template> export default { data() { return { msg: '', }; },...
renderjs是一个运行在视图层的js。它只支持app-vue和web。 renderjs的主要作用有2个: 1.让APP端引入web端的js库,可以使用web的功能 2.大幅降低逻辑层和视图层的通讯损耗,提供高性能视图交互能力 <template><view>触发renderjs的事件<!--lzRend为renderjs中的名字--><view id="lzRend":info="info":change:in...